Questões de Concurso Comentadas sobre modelagem de dados em banco de dados

Foram encontradas 627 questões

Q3519081 Banco de Dados

Para responder a próxima questão, considere o seguinte Modelo relacional hipotético: 


Tb_Curso(id_curso, nome)

Tb_Matriz(id_matriz, ano, id_curso)

Tb_Disciplina(id_disciplina, nome, id_matriz)

Considerando o modelo relacional acima, qual das alternativas representa corretamente o tipo de relacionamento entre as tabelas Tb_Curso e Tb_Matriz?
Alternativas
Ano: 2025 Banca: FUVEST Órgão: USP Prova: FUVEST - 2025 - USP - Analista de Sistemas |
Q3509640 Banco de Dados
No processo de modelagem de um banco de dados relacional, é importante seguir boas práticas para garantir integridade, eficiência e escalabilidade. Qual das alternativas, a seguir, representa uma prática correta ao projetar um banco de dados relacional?
Alternativas
Ano: 2025 Banca: FUVEST Órgão: USP Prova: FUVEST - 2025 - USP - Analista de Sistemas |
Q3509622 Banco de Dados
No Power BI, a modelagem de dados é essencial para garantir desempenho e a correta interpretação das informações. Um modelo, no Power BI, consiste em uma ou mais tabelas e diversas relações entre elas (quando existir mais de uma tabela). Para garantir granularidade e eficiência nas visualizações e relatórios, a escolha do esquema de dados é fundamental.
Uma empresa está implementando um dashboard no Power BI para monitorar as vendas de seus produtos em diversas regiões do país. O banco de dados contém informações sobre:

• Vendas realizadas (data, valor, quantidade, produto vendido, vendedor e região).
• Detalhes dos produtos (código, categoria, marca e preço unitário).
• Informações dos clientes (nome, CPF, idade, estado civil e cidade).
• Registros de vendedores (nome, código do vendedor e equipe de vendas).

Considerando as melhores práticas de modelagem de dados no Power BI, qual esquema de dados é mais adequado para estruturar esse modelo e garantir performance e facilidade de análise?
Alternativas
Q3508341 Banco de Dados
Em relação à modelagem de dados em bancos de NoSQL orientado a documentos, assinale a alternativa correta:
Alternativas
Q3503106 Banco de Dados
Um analista de sistemas está utilizando o brModelo 2.0 para criar a estrutura de um banco de dados. Durante o processo, ele precisa representar graficamente as entidades, seus atributos e os relacionamentos entre elas. Qual etapa da modelagem de banco de dados ele está realizando?
Alternativas
Q3468243 Banco de Dados

Julgue o seguinte item, que versa sobre administração de banco de dados.  


Em um sistema de gerenciamento de banco de dados, uma tabela pode ter inúmeras chaves candidatas, mas somente uma chave primária. 

Alternativas
Q3468242 Banco de Dados

Julgue o seguinte item, que versa sobre administração de banco de dados.  


A cardinalidade em modelagem de dados define a relação entre duas entidades, indicando quantos elementos (máximos e mínimos) de uma entidade podem estar relacionados com elementos de outra entidade.  

Alternativas
Q3434094 Banco de Dados

        Um administrador de banco de dados pretende melhorar o desempenho de relatórios executivos que são lidos com muita frequência e executam joins complexos. Para tanto, ele considera desnormalizar algumas tabelas.


Nessa situação hipotética, 

Alternativas
Q3434093 Banco de Dados
Em uma grande empresa, a prática mais adequada para o balanceamento entre normalização e desempenho em consultas de um banco de dados, considerando-se que o negócio exige leitura intensa e baixa taxa de atualização, seria 
Alternativas
Q3420974 Banco de Dados

Julgue o próximo item, relativo à normalização de dados, à modelagem de dados NoSQL e ao DataMesh.  


A modelagem em bancos de grafos segue o mesmo princípio das tabelas relacionais, sendo estruturada em tuplas fixas e normalizadas. 

Alternativas
Q3409303 Banco de Dados
Julgue o item seguinte, relativo à administração de banco de dados Oracle, à modelagem de dados relacional, à normalização de dados e ao data mining.
A normalização de dados é a estratégia de criação de índices compostos para melhorar a performance das consultas em grandes volumes de dados. 
Alternativas
Q3408211 Banco de Dados
A Câmara Municipal de determinado município implementou um sistema de empréstimo de equipamentos para servidores públicos. O banco de dados do sistema possui a seguinte modelagem:

Tabela Equipamento: contém os campos id_equipamento (chave primária), nome_equipamento e categoria.
Tabela Servidor: contém os campos id_servidor (chave primária), nome_servidor e departamento.
Tabela Empréstimo: contém os campos id_emprestimo (chave primária), id_equipamento (chave estrangeira referenciando Equipamento), id_servidor (chave estrangeira referenciando Servidor), data_emprestimo e data_devolucao.

Considerando essa modelagem, assinale a afirmativa correta.
Alternativas
Q3362179 Banco de Dados
Além de relacionamentos e atributos, a modelagem de bancos de dados relacionais oferece o conceito de generalização/especialização de entidades.
Com relação à generalização/especialização de entidades (considere o modelo ER de PeterChen), analise as afirmativas a seguir.

I. Por meio desse conceito é possível atribuir propriedades particulares a um subconjunto das ocorrências (especializadas) de uma entidade genérica. O símbolo para representar generalização/especialização é uma elipse.

II. Associada ao conceito de generalização/especialização está a idéia de herança de propriedades. Herdar propriedades significa que cada ocorrência da entidade especializada possui, além de suas próprias propriedades (atributos, relacionamentos e generalizações/especializações), também as propriedades da ocorrência da entidade genérica correspondente.

III. A generalização/especialização pode ser classificada em dois tipos, condicional ou incondicional, de acordo com a obrigatoriedade ou não de a uma ocorrência da entidade genérica corresponder uma ocorrência da entidade especializada. Por exemplo, em uma generalização/especialização incondicional para cada ocorrência da entidade genérica não existe uma ocorrência em uma das entidades especializadas. Já em uma generalização/especialização condicional, nem toda ocorrência da entidade genérica possui uma ocorrência correspondente em uma entidade especializada.


Está correto o que se afirma em
Alternativas
Q3362178 Banco de Dados
Existem diversos tipos de atributos que podem ser utilizados na modelagem relacional. Os atributos que divididos em subpartes menores, que representam atributos mais básicos com significados independentes e que podem formar uma hierarquia são conhecidos como atributos
Alternativas
Q3357281 Banco de Dados
Uma dependência funcional descreve um relacionamento entre atributos em um banco de dados relacional. Nesse sentido, qual das alternativas a seguir define corretamente uma dependência funcional?
Alternativas
Q3317265 Banco de Dados

        O esquema lógico para a criação de um banco de dados no modelo relacional de um sistema de beneficiamento de produção de café tem as seguintes entidades: Fazenda, Funcionario, Supervisor, Plantacao, Lote_de_Cafe, Analista_de_qualidade, Etapa_de_Beneficiamento. Nesse esquema, tem-se que:


• uma fazenda pode ter várias plantações;

• um funcionário pode ser um supervisor ou um analista de qualidade; • uma plantação pode produzir vários lotes de café;

• um lote de café pode passar por várias etapas de beneficiamento;

• cada etapa de beneficiamento tem um supervisor responsável;

• um lote de café pode ser analisado quanto à qualidade por vários analistas. 

Com base no cenário apresentado, julgue o item a seguir. 


Para a correta implementação do projeto físico do banco de dados, serão necessárias duas tabelas de associação.

Alternativas
Q3317264 Banco de Dados

        O esquema lógico para a criação de um banco de dados no modelo relacional de um sistema de beneficiamento de produção de café tem as seguintes entidades: Fazenda, Funcionario, Supervisor, Plantacao, Lote_de_Cafe, Analista_de_qualidade, Etapa_de_Beneficiamento. Nesse esquema, tem-se que:


• uma fazenda pode ter várias plantações;

• um funcionário pode ser um supervisor ou um analista de qualidade; • uma plantação pode produzir vários lotes de café;

• um lote de café pode passar por várias etapas de beneficiamento;

• cada etapa de beneficiamento tem um supervisor responsável;

• um lote de café pode ser analisado quanto à qualidade por vários analistas. 

Com base no cenário apresentado, julgue o item a seguir. 


Para garantir a integridade referencial e a restrição de que somente supervisores sejam responsáveis pelo processo de beneficiamento, a tabela Etapa_de_Beneficiamento deve ter uma chave estrangeira referenciando a tabela Supervisor, que deve conter uma chave estrangeira referenciando a tabela Funcionario

Alternativas
Q3301188 Banco de Dados

Julgue o item subsequente, relativo a banco de dados georreferenciado. 


Na modelagem física de dados espaciais, a etapa referente ao particionamento de tabelas em sistemas com grandes volumes de dados geoespaciais é especialmente útil para dados que são frequentemente acessados por região geográfica.

Alternativas
Q3301187 Banco de Dados

Julgue o item subsequente, relativo a banco de dados georreferenciado. 


Na modelagem lógica do desenvolvimento de banco de dados, as entidades e os atributos identificados na fase conceitual são refinados e detalhados, o que envolve a definição precisa das tabelas ou classes que representarão as entidades, mas não de seus atributos correspondentes. 

Alternativas
Q3301186 Banco de Dados

Julgue o item subsequente, relativo a banco de dados georreferenciado. 


Os principais aspectos da modelagem conceitual de dados geoespaciais envolvem abstração de dados, entidades e relações, atributos, hierarquias e agregações, porém não envolvem diagramas e notações. 

Alternativas
Respostas
81: A
82: D
83: B
84: D
85: C
86: C
87: C
88: D
89: D
90: E
91: E
92: D
93: E
94: B
95: A
96: C
97: C
98: C
99: E
100: E